 |  | | | | Introduction As the United Nations Framework Convention on Climate Change (UNFCCC) negotiations in Tianjin and Cancun draw closer, progress on REDD+ will attract tremendous interest from a range of climate change stakeholders, especially those interested in seeing a REDD+ agreement. At the UNFCCC’s meetings in Bonn in August, new disagreements emerged over aspects of the REDD+ text, creating new challenges for negotiators to make progress and forge renewed agreement on these issues. Making REDD+ Work for Biodiversity and Livelihoods
UN-REDD Programme officers, Wahida Patwa-Shah and Julie Greenwalt, highlight what REDD+ efforts need to do in order to protect the multitude of social and economic benefits derived from biodiversity and ecosystem services. (With contributions from Lera Miles) Read full article…
